stlink的原理图
时间: 2023-09-12 12:11:30 浏览: 79
抱歉,我无法提供实时的图形或链接,但我可以向您解释ST-Link的原理。
ST-Link是一款STMicroelectronics开发的调试和编程工具,用于与STMicroelectronics开发的微控制器和微处理器进行连接和通信。它提供了一种简单而强大的方式来调试和烧录代码到目标设备中。
ST-Link的主要工作原理如下:
1. 与目标设备连接:首先,ST-Link通过一条连接线(通常是JTAG或SWD接口)与目标设备进行物理连接。
2. 调试接口:ST-Link采用调试接口与目标设备进行通信。这个接口可以是JTAG(联接测试操作组)或SWD(串行线调试)。
3. USB连接:ST-Link通过USB接口与计算机或开发板进行连接,以便与开发工具进行通信。
4. 驱动程序和软件:在计算机上安装ST-Link驱动程序和相关的开发工具(例如ST-Link Utility、ST-Link GDB Server等)。这些工具使您能够在计算机上与ST-Link进行交互,并对连接的目标设备进行调试和编程。
5. 进行调试和编程:通过ST-Link连接到目标设备后,您可以使用相应的开发工具来进行调试和编程。这包括断点设置、寄存器监视、内存读写操作等。
总之,ST-Link是一种强大的调试和编程工具,可用于与STMicroelectronics的微控制器和微处理器进行连接和通信,并帮助开发者进行调试、烧录代码和监视目标设备的状态。
相关问题
STLINK V2 原理引脚图
很抱歉,我不能直接显示图片或图表。但是,我可以为您提供STLINK V2的引脚功能列表,您可以在该列表上查看原理引脚的功能。
STLINK V2是STMicroelectronics公司开发的一款用于调试和编程STM8和STM32微控制器的模块。以下是STLINK V2的引脚功能列表:
1. SWDIO:串行线调试输入/输出。用于调试和编程目的。
2. SWCLK:串行线调试时钟。用于同步数据传输。
3. NRST:复位线。用于复位微控制器。
4. GND:地线。电路的接地引脚。
5. 3.3V:供电引脚。用于为目标设备提供3.3V电源。
6. SWO:串行线输出。可选引脚,用于调试输出。
7. TCK/SWCLK:调试时钟输入。
8. TMS/SWDIO:调试输入/输出。
9. TDO/SWO:调试输出。
10. TDI:调试输入。
这些引脚是STLINK V2的基本功能引脚,用于与目标微控制器进行通信和调试。希望这些信息对您有帮助!
stlink下载器原理
回答: ST-LINK下载器是一种用于调试和下载程序的工具。它可以通过SWD口将固件文件(如ST-LINKV2-1.BIN)下载到STM32芯片中。下载器可以通过ST官方的STM32 ST-LINK Utility软件进行操作。ST-LINK下载器有两种类型,分别是STLINK-V2(从官方购买的下载器)和STLINK-V2-1(开发板板载的下载器)。在选择下载器时,需要注意区分连接的下载器类型,以避免程序下载失败。\[1\]\[2\]\[3\]
#### 引用[.reference_title]
- *1* [ST-LINK V2.1 制作(含源码及其原理图)(type-c接口)可以配合robomaster 开发板下载口或者直接用杜邦线...](https://blog.csdn.net/qq_44340465/article/details/110293394)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^insert_down1,239^v3^insert_chatgpt"}} ] [.reference_item]
- *2* *3* [自制板载ST-LINKV2-1下载器](https://blog.csdn.net/weixin_44511875/article/details/109327015)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^insert_down1,239^v3^insert_chatgpt"}} ] [.reference_item]
[ .reference_list ]